>>Is there a reason why you don't use real world map size for the map and the uvw mapping modifier instead of setting the uvw gizmo to the correct size?<<
Hi Anon,
The real-world map sizes only work for maps that you know the size of; primarily the built in maps.
You still have to know the coverage of any custom maps to make either method work correctly, so I find it a much better learning tool to understand the underlying the concept behind how it all functions.
Then you can use either method and they make sense for all maps situations.
To me it's a matter of the importance of the fundamentals to help out of those situations that don't fit the "automatic-ness" of real world sizes.
But the end result is the same so as long as you can make it work...it's great! :)
